Watch: grazing update from Tullamore Farm


The latest batch of cows and calves turned out to grass onTullamore Farm.
With over 80 cows and their calves and 200 ewes and lambs at grass at this stage, demand for grass is rapidly increasing on Tullamore Farm.
The past 10 days to two weeks has seen grass growth curtailed, initially due to wet weather and more recently due to low temperatures.
This leaves the average farm cover at a little over 500kg DM/ha at the moment.
While this is still acceptable, the worry is that grass demand is currently exceeding growth.
Burst of growth
If a burst of growth does not come over the weekend or early next week, Shaun will be forced to start meal feeding to cows to slow up the rotation. ....

Staying ahead of the dip in grass growth

Reports indicate that grass supplies are very variable on sheep farms at present.
Some farmers who had a good grass surplus or who are lambing later and are building demand slower are still in a relatively good position, while others find themselves in a trickier position.
For the latter group, a significant increase in grass growth may get many out of trouble and back on track quickly. For others, careful management will be required to steer a course back on track.
While the change away from harsh northeasterly winds is providing kinder conditions, temperatures are forecast to remain relatively low. This means all farmers will need to keep a good eye on grass supplies over the coming week. ....

Dairy Management: return to winter weather


 
While last week s weather could only be described as brilliant, there s been a huge change over the last day or so.
Up to last weekend, soil temperatures were running at 2°C to 3°C higher than normal at between 9°C and 10°C.
The current cold spell has dampened air temperatures, but farmers need to remember that soil temperatures lag air temperatures, so they are slower to heat up and slower to cool down.
What impact this cold spell will have on grass growth will all depend on how long it lasts for.
A prolonged cold spell will certainly drop growth rates. ....

In episode one of Virtual Machinery Day 2021, we look at the various different low-emission slurry spreading (LESS) systems. Many farmers have availed of grant-aided support through the Targeted Agricultural Modernisation Scheme (TAMS) to make the move to LESS technology, with over 2,800 systems funded to date under the scheme. In order to meet our emission targets, reduce ammonia losses to the atmosphere and to become more sustainable as an industry, it is important we make the transition. ....
